Home
last modified time | relevance | path

Searched refs:Precedence (Results 1 – 25 of 84) sorted by relevance

1234

/external/turbine/java/com/google/turbine/tree/
DTurbineOperatorKind.java24 POST_INCR("++", Precedence.POSTFIX),
25 POST_DECR("--", Precedence.POSTFIX),
26 PRE_INCR("++", Precedence.UNARY),
27 PRE_DECR("--", Precedence.UNARY),
28 UNARY_PLUS("+", Precedence.UNARY),
29 NEG("-", Precedence.UNARY),
30 BITWISE_COMP("~", Precedence.UNARY),
31 NOT("!", Precedence.UNARY),
32 MULT("*", Precedence.MULTIPLICATIVE),
33 DIVIDE("/", Precedence.MULTIPLICATIVE),
[all …]
/external/skqp/src/sksl/
DSkSLGLSLCodeGenerator.h55 enum Precedence { enum
136 void writeExpression(const Expression& expr, Precedence parentPrecedence);
152 void writeConstructor(const Constructor& c, Precedence parentPrecedence);
158 static Precedence GetBinaryPrecedence(Token::Kind op);
160 virtual void writeBinaryExpression(const BinaryExpression& b, Precedence parentPrecedence);
162 Precedence parentPrecedence);
164 void writeTernaryExpression(const TernaryExpression& t, Precedence parentPrecedence);
168 void writePrefixExpression(const PrefixExpression& p, Precedence parentPrecedence);
170 void writePostfixExpression(const PostfixExpression& p, Precedence parentPrecedence);
DSkSLMetalCodeGenerator.h59 enum Precedence { enum
177 void writeExpression(const Expression& expr, Precedence parentPrecedence);
193 void writeConstructor(const Constructor& c, Precedence parentPrecedence);
199 static Precedence GetBinaryPrecedence(Token::Kind op);
201 void writeBinaryExpression(const BinaryExpression& b, Precedence parentPrecedence);
203 void writeTernaryExpression(const TernaryExpression& t, Precedence parentPrecedence);
207 void writePrefixExpression(const PrefixExpression& p, Precedence parentPrecedence);
209 void writePostfixExpression(const PostfixExpression& p, Precedence parentPrecedence);
DSkSLGLSLCodeGenerator.cpp195 void GLSLCodeGenerator::writeExpression(const Expression& expr, Precedence parentPrecedence) { in writeExpression()
704 void GLSLCodeGenerator::writeConstructor(const Constructor& c, Precedence parentPrecedence) { in writeFunctionCall()
852 GLSLCodeGenerator::Precedence GLSLCodeGenerator::GetBinaryPrecedence(Token::Kind op) { in writeFunctionCall()
893 Precedence parentPrecedence) { in writeFunctionCall()
900 Precedence precedence = GetBinaryPrecedence(b.fOperator); in writeFunctionCall()
927 Precedence parentPrecedence) { in writeFunctionCall()
956 Precedence parentPrecedence) { in writeFunctionCall()
971 Precedence parentPrecedence) { in writeFunctionCall()
983 Precedence parentPrecedence) { in writeFunctionCall()
DSkSLPipelineStageCodeGenerator.cpp61 Precedence parentPrecedence) { in writeBinaryExpression()
64 Precedence precedence = GetBinaryPrecedence(b.fOperator); in writeBinaryExpression()
DSkSLMetalCodeGenerator.cpp114 void MetalCodeGenerator::writeExpression(const Expression& expr, Precedence parentPrecedence) { in writeExpression()
364 void MetalCodeGenerator::writeConstructor(const Constructor& c, Precedence parentPrecedence) { in writeConstructor()
487 MetalCodeGenerator::Precedence MetalCodeGenerator::GetBinaryPrecedence(Token::Kind op) { in GetBinaryPrecedence()
528 Precedence parentPrecedence) { in writeBinaryExpression()
529 Precedence precedence = GetBinaryPrecedence(b.fOperator); in writeBinaryExpression()
567 Precedence parentPrecedence) { in writeTernaryExpression()
582 Precedence parentPrecedence) { in writePrefixExpression()
594 Precedence parentPrecedence) { in writePostfixExpression()
DSkSLPipelineStageCodeGenerator.h37 void writeBinaryExpression(const BinaryExpression& b, Precedence parentPrecedence) override;
/external/skia/src/sksl/
DSkSLGLSLCodeGenerator.h55 enum Precedence { enum
136 void writeExpression(const Expression& expr, Precedence parentPrecedence);
152 void writeConstructor(const Constructor& c, Precedence parentPrecedence);
158 static Precedence GetBinaryPrecedence(Token::Kind op);
160 virtual void writeBinaryExpression(const BinaryExpression& b, Precedence parentPrecedence);
162 Precedence parentPrecedence);
164 void writeTernaryExpression(const TernaryExpression& t, Precedence parentPrecedence);
168 void writePrefixExpression(const PrefixExpression& p, Precedence parentPrecedence);
170 void writePostfixExpression(const PostfixExpression& p, Precedence parentPrecedence);
DSkSLMetalCodeGenerator.h59 enum Precedence { enum
179 void writeExpression(const Expression& expr, Precedence parentPrecedence);
197 void writeConstructor(const Constructor& c, Precedence parentPrecedence);
203 static Precedence GetBinaryPrecedence(Token::Kind op);
205 void writeBinaryExpression(const BinaryExpression& b, Precedence parentPrecedence);
207 void writeTernaryExpression(const TernaryExpression& t, Precedence parentPrecedence);
211 void writePrefixExpression(const PrefixExpression& p, Precedence parentPrecedence);
213 void writePostfixExpression(const PostfixExpression& p, Precedence parentPrecedence);
DSkSLGLSLCodeGenerator.cpp191 void GLSLCodeGenerator::writeExpression(const Expression& expr, Precedence parentPrecedence) { in writeExpression()
708 void GLSLCodeGenerator::writeConstructor(const Constructor& c, Precedence parentPrecedence) { in writeFunctionCall()
871 GLSLCodeGenerator::Precedence GLSLCodeGenerator::GetBinaryPrecedence(Token::Kind op) { in writeFunctionCall()
912 Precedence parentPrecedence) { in writeFunctionCall()
919 Precedence precedence = GetBinaryPrecedence(b.fOperator); in writeFunctionCall()
946 Precedence parentPrecedence) { in writeFunctionCall()
975 Precedence parentPrecedence) { in writeFunctionCall()
990 Precedence parentPrecedence) { in writeFunctionCall()
1002 Precedence parentPrecedence) { in writeFunctionCall()
DSkSLPipelineStageCodeGenerator.cpp62 Precedence parentPrecedence) { in writeBinaryExpression()
65 Precedence precedence = GetBinaryPrecedence(b.fOperator); in writeBinaryExpression()
DSkSLPipelineStageCodeGenerator.h37 void writeBinaryExpression(const BinaryExpression& b, Precedence parentPrecedence) override;
DSkSLMetalCodeGenerator.cpp116 void MetalCodeGenerator::writeExpression(const Expression& expr, Precedence parentPrecedence) { in writeExpression()
461 void MetalCodeGenerator::writeConstructor(const Constructor& c, Precedence parentPrecedence) { in writeConstructor()
600 MetalCodeGenerator::Precedence MetalCodeGenerator::GetBinaryPrecedence(Token::Kind op) { in GetBinaryPrecedence()
653 Precedence parentPrecedence) { in writeBinaryExpression()
654 Precedence precedence = GetBinaryPrecedence(b.fOperator); in writeBinaryExpression()
713 Precedence parentPrecedence) { in writeTernaryExpression()
728 Precedence parentPrecedence) { in writePrefixExpression()
740 Precedence parentPrecedence) { in writePostfixExpression()
/external/deqp/framework/randomshaders/
DrsgBinaryOps.cpp196 template <int Precedence, Associativity Assoc>
197 BinaryOp<Precedence, Assoc>::BinaryOp (Token::Type operatorToken) in BinaryOp()
206 template <int Precedence, Associativity Assoc>
207 BinaryOp<Precedence, Assoc>::~BinaryOp (void) in ~BinaryOp()
213 template <int Precedence, Associativity Assoc>
214 Expression* BinaryOp<Precedence, Assoc>::createNextChild (GeneratorState& state) in createNextChild()
216 int leftPrec = Assoc == ASSOCIATIVITY_LEFT ? Precedence : Precedence-1; in createNextChild()
217 int rightPrec = Assoc == ASSOCIATIVITY_LEFT ? Precedence-1 : Precedence; in createNextChild()
325 template <int Precedence, Associativity Assoc>
326 float BinaryOp<Precedence, Assoc>::getWeight (const GeneratorState& state, ConstValueRangeAccess va… in getWeight()
[all …]
DrsgBinaryOps.hpp40 template <int Precedence, Associativity Assoc>
68 template <int Precedence, bool Float, bool Int, bool Bool, class ComputeValueRange, class EvaluateC…
69 class BinaryVecOp : public BinaryOp<Precedence, ASSOCIATIVITY_LEFT>
/external/python/cpython3/Lib/test/test_email/data/
Dmsg_02.txt54 Precedence: bulk
68 Precedence: bulk
83 Precedence: bulk
98 Precedence: bulk
113 Precedence: bulk
Dmsg_32.txt11 Precedence: bulk
Dmsg_33.txt12 Precedence: bulk
/external/python/cpython2/Lib/email/test/data/
Dmsg_02.txt54 Precedence: bulk
68 Precedence: bulk
83 Precedence: bulk
98 Precedence: bulk
113 Precedence: bulk
Dmsg_32.txt11 Precedence: bulk
Dmsg_33.txt12 Precedence: bulk
/external/clang/lib/Format/
DTokenAnnotator.cpp1361 void parse(int Precedence = 0) { in parse() argument
1369 if (!Current || Precedence > PrecedenceArrowAndPeriod) in parse()
1373 if (Precedence == prec::Conditional) { in parse()
1380 if (Precedence == PrecedenceUnaryOperator) { in parse()
1391 parse(Precedence + 1); in parse()
1396 Precedence == CurrentPrecedence) { in parse()
1398 addFakeParenthesis(Start, prec::Level(Precedence)); in parse()
1405 (CurrentPrecedence != -1 && CurrentPrecedence < Precedence) || in parse()
1407 Precedence == prec::Assignment && Current->is(tok::colon))) { in parse()
1420 if (CurrentPrecedence == Precedence) { in parse()
[all …]
/external/iptables/extensions/
Dlibxt_tos.man2 including the "Precedence" bits) or the (also 8-bit) Priority field in the IPv6
/external/turbine/java/com/google/turbine/parse/
DConstExpressionParser.java487 private Tree.Expression expression(TurbineOperatorKind.Precedence prec) { in expression()
495 private Tree.Expression expression(Tree.Expression term1, TurbineOperatorKind.Precedence prec) { in expression()
538 Tree.Expression thenExpr = expression(TurbineOperatorKind.Precedence.TERNARY); in ternary()
/external/libchrome/third_party/ply/
Dyacc.py1341 self.Precedence = { } # Precedence rules for each terminal. Contains tuples of the
1367 if term in self.Precedence:
1371 self.Precedence[term] = (assoc,level)
1422 prodprec = self.Precedence.get(precname,None)
1431 prodprec = self.Precedence.get(precname,('right',0))
1633 for termname in self.Precedence:
1635 unused.append((termname,self.Precedence[termname][0]))
2364 Precedence = self.grammar.Precedence
2418 rprec,rlevel = Precedence.get(a,('right',0))
2476 sprec,slevel = Precedence.get(a,('right',0))

1234